This book was released on 2009-08. Hell's Toilet available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Hell's Toilet take you first-hand through Tom Meersman's battle with ulcerative colitis. In his own words, Tom goes through the debilitating, depressing, scary, and embarrassing moments that come with suffering from an incurable chronic disease. From a perfectly healthy young man fresh out of college, to one fighting for his health less than a year later, Hell's Toilet walks you through Tom's journey every step of the way. It follows Tom's every emotion from initial diagnosis, to overcoming severe depression, to admitting to himself that losing his colon was his only option. Hell's Toilet is a remarkable, emotional ride that leads to inspiration by showing exactly how much the human spirit can overcome.

Using rare interviews with former inmates and workers, institutional documentation, and governmental archives, Claudia Malacrida illuminates the dark history of the treatment of “mentally defective” children and adults in twentieth-century Alberta. Focusing on the Michener Centre in Red Deer, one of the last such facilities operating in Canada,A Special Hell is a sobering account of the connection between institutionalization and eugenics. Malacrida explains how isolating the Michener Centre's residents from their communities served as a form of passive eugenics that complemented the active eugenics program of the Alberta Eugenics Board. Instead of receiving an education, inmates worked for little or no pay – sometimes in homes and businesses in Red Deer – under the guise of vocational rehabilitation. The success of this model resulted in huge institutional growth, chronic crowding, and terrible living conditions that included both routine and extraordinary abuse. Combining the powerful testimony of survivors with a detailed analysis of the institutional impulses at work at the Michener Centre,A Special Hell is essential reading for those interested in the disturbing past and troubling future of the institutional treatment of people with disabilities.
